Adding an SQL Server

By default, the Open Database dialog only offers the SQL Server that is installed on the computer with the Engineering Base Application Server. You can manually add SQL-Servers from remote computers. However, since this increases network traffic unnecessarily, we do not recommend doing this in a larger network.

To add a SQL Server

  1. Quit Engineering Base.

  2. Start Registry Editor.

  3. Open H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\WOW6432Node\AUCOTEC\Engineering Base\<EB version>\Server\Database.

  4. Double click ServerNameList.

  5. Add the remote SQL Server to the list.

 You need administrator rights to change this registry setting.

 If you have Engineering Base installed on a 32-Bit Windows system, the registry entries shown on this page may be displayed differently. Please read the details in the topic about system registration in 32-Bit Windows versions.
